The USB Type-C cable is becoming the standard for data transfer and charging. Known for its versatility, this cable allows for high-speed data transfer and quick charging. Characterized by its reversible design, users can plug it in either way, eliminating the hassle of orientation. This cable is extensively used in smartphones, laptops, and various peripherals, making it a staple in both consumer and business environments.
For those needing to connect devices to displays, an HDMI adapter is essential. This adapter supports high-definition video and audio signals, making it ideal for home theaters, presentations, and gaming. With features like Ethernet capability and 4K support, an HDMI adapter ensures a seamless viewing experience. The Lightning cable is specifically designed for Apple products. This cable is compact, durable, and supports fast charging as well as rapid data transfer. Its built-in authentication chip ensures that it works seamlessly with Apple devices, providing users with a reliable charging and connectivity option. For networks that demand high-speed internet connectivity, Ethernet cables are indispensable. These cables are designed to connect devices to local area networks (LAN), ensuring stable and fast data transfer rates. Ethernet cables come in various categories, such as Cat5e, Cat6, and Cat7, each offering different levels of speed and bandwidth. Commonly used in offices, homes, and data centers, Ethernet cables provide a reliable solution for uninterrupted internet access.
As technology evolves, so does the need for compatibility between older and newer devices. The VGA to HDMI adapter bridges this gap by allowing legacy devices to connect to modern displays. This adapter converts analog signals from VGA into digital HDMI signals, enabling high-quality video output. It is an excellent solution for users wanting to connect older computers or projectors to newer monitors or TVs, ensuring that essential presentations and media can be accessed without hassle.
